Discover Different Wood Types

Understanding the types of wood used in furniture making is essential for appreciating their unique qualities and selecting the right material. Wood is generally divided into solid wood and engineered wood.

What is solid wood? Solid wood originates from trees and consists of both hardwoods and softwoods. Conversely, engineered wood, such as Laminated Strand Lumber (LSL), combines wood strands with glue, offering a more economical alternative.

Hardwoods such as oak, maple and Sheesham are known for their durability and timelessness. Oak’s attractive visible grain patterns make it a favorite for heavily used furniture such as dining tables.

Maple’s silky fine grain texture makes it a prominent specie in kitchens and throughout wood homes and wood floors. Native to India, sheesham is particularly resistant to termites and decay, which makes it a great choice for detailed, fine designs.

Deodar wood, a relatively light-colored, straight-grained Himalayan hardwood, is used extensively in Hindu temple architecture. Alternatively, jackwood, native to Southeast Asia, lends a decidedly tropical look to furniture.

Satinwood, native to southern India, is highly valued for the production of fine antiques because of its superior quality.

Common Softwoods Overview

Softwoods like pine and cedar are available and more affordable. Pine’s pale color and fine grain make it versatile for painted or rustic furniture, while cedar’s natural resistance to moisture and pests suits outdoor use.

Softwoods are very cost-effective to allow you to achieve great value even on more basic designs.

Unique Exotic Wood Choices

Among them mahogany and teak shine for their sumptuous beauty. Mahogany, which is native to tropical areas such as the Caribbean, is celebrated for its deep, reddish color.

Teak withstands the elements with its high natural oil content and is a popular choice for outdoor areas. Exotic woods, on the other hand, have a higher price point because of their scarcity and sturdiness.

Spotting Superior Construction Quality

The absence of craftsmanship can be seen in the lack of joinery, rough finishes and overall build quality – absent durable construction. Crafting methods such as dovetail joints or mortise-and-tenon joints provide structure and lasting durability.

With a careful choice of finishes, it can be protected from wear while continuing to enhance the natural beauty of the wood. Consumers can look for these things by examining seams, testing sturdiness, and noticing the consistency of the lacquer finish.

Perform Regular Gentle Cleaning

Cleaning should be priority number one when it comes to caring for wood furniture. Dusting once a week using a soft, lint-free cloth will eliminate airborne dust and other fine particles that could scratch furnishing finishes. For deeper cleaning, just pass a mildly dampened cloth and follow with a dry buff.

Stay away from abrasive cleaners or hard wax, for these will scratch the surface. Be sure any cleaning products you use are safe for wood or you may damage the surface.

Protect Surfaces from Damage

Avoiding scratches and dents on your furniture is easier than you think. Place coasters under drinking glasses. Use felt pads under decorative objects. Keep your furniture a minimum of 30cm away from heaters to prevent heat damage.

In addition, keep indoor humidity levels at 40-60% to avoid seasonal swelling or shrinking. For moisture stains, wipe the spill immediately to prevent moisture stains.
